Ingredients
Scale
2 cups pecan halves
11 oz caramel candies (about 40 pieces)
2 tablespoons heavy cream
1 1/2 cups semi-sweet chocolate chips
1 teaspoon sea salt flakes (optional)
1/2 cup white chocolate chips (for drizzling)
1 cup toasted almonds or cashews (for variation)
12 small pretzels (for pretzel turtles)
Crushed peppermint or sprinkles (for decoration)
Instructions
Preheat the oven to 350°F (177°C).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per.
Arrange pecans in small clusters of 3–4 halves each on the baking sheet. Toast in the oven for 6–8 minutes until fragrant, then let cool slightly.
In a microwave-safe bowl, combine caramel candies and heavy cream. Microwave in 20-second intervals, stirring after each, until melted and smooth.
Spoon about 1 teaspoon of melted caramel over each pecan cluster. Work quickly before the caramel begins to harden.
In another bowl, melt chocolate chips in 20-second intervals, stirring until smooth and glossy.
Spoon 1 teaspoon of melted chocolate over each caramel layer, covering it completely. Sprinkle with sea salt flakes if desired.
Place the baking sheet in the refrigerator for 20–30 minutes to let the candies set completely.
Once firm, remove from parchment and store in an airtight container. Enjoy chilled or at room temperature!
